Why Go Girl?
The Go Girl Go for IT (GGGIT) program presents an opportunity for attendees to step into and experience the incredible range of vocational avenues that are available in the Information Age. The declining number of females studying business/IT at tertiary level indicates that girls aren't aware of the opportunities a career in IT can bring, or the important skills they have to bring to this industry.
What will happen at the Go Girl event?
At Go Girl 2010, students will hear from and have the opportunity to talk to talented young role models with IT careers. There will be access to a wealth of information that will assist students in making informed decisions about a career in IT.
The program is focused around three streams all referring to the them of "IT's Possible: Step into the 'Information Age' and realise your future".
The day includes a series of interactive presentations, and features a tradeshow where girls can talk in person to company representatives.
Entertainment is provided during lunchtime.
